在单元格的值更改时使用VBA脚本显示GIF,并将其隐藏,可以通过以下步骤实现:
Private Sub Worksheet_Change(ByVal Target As Range)
If Not Intersect(Target, Range("A1")) Is Nothing Then '将"A1"替换为要监视更改的单元格范围
If Target.Value = "某个特定的值" Then '将"某个特定的值"替换为触发显示GIF的条件
ShowGIF
Else
HideGIF
End If
End If
End Sub
Private Sub ShowGIF()
'将GIF图片的名称替换为实际插入的图片名称
ActiveSheet.Shapes("图片 1").Visible = True
End Sub
Private Sub HideGIF()
'将GIF图片的名称替换为实际插入的图片名称
ActiveSheet.Shapes("图片 1").Visible = False
End Sub
现在,当指定的单元格的值更改时,如果满足条件,GIF图片将显示出来;否则,GIF图片将被隐藏起来。
请注意,以上代码仅适用于在Excel工作表中插入的GIF图片。如果要在用户界面中显示GIF图片,可以使用UserForm和Image控件来实现。
没有搜到相关的沙龙
领取专属 10元无门槛券
手把手带您无忧上云